EMPLOYEE HOME LOAN
STORY OF HOME LOAN
• Back in the early 1990s, the city of seattle faced a challenge. due to the high costs of living in
the city, police and fire department employees were forced to live in surrounding suburbs and
neighbouring cities, resulting in lengthier commutes. Hence proximity—was an issue
• To help solve this, the city of seattle was the first employer to adopt in 1994 the hometown
home loan program, an employer-assisted housing benefit that helps employees of participating
companies become homeowners
• the hometown home loan program helps both employers and employees. it enables employers to
offer a low-cost, high-reward benefit to their overall benefits package, and employees get both
financial help and real estate education to make smarter home buying decisions
Source : Article of LORRI Freifeld ON HOME STREET.COM
WHAT IS EMPLOYEE HOME LOAN
It is the facility given by the employer to the employee for
purchase /construction / renovation of a house or a flat
PURPOSE
To alleviate an employee's financial stress and the
distraction it might cause in the workplace
WHY COMPANY GRANTS HOME LOANS
•It helps in attracting and retaining the employees of the organisation
•It also helps in building a strong employer – employee relationship
HOME LOAN POLICY OF TJSB BANK
•ELIGIBILITY CRITERIA :
1. who have total banking service of 5 years in any bank
2. who have completed 1 year service in TJSB bank
3. If both the husband and wife are employed in the same bank,
they shall be eligible for this facility only for one accommodation
SOURCE : MEMORANDUM OF AGREEMENT OF TJSB BANK
•TJSB bank grants this type of loan to its employees maximum on 3
occasions
•The staff member who has completed 20 years of service in TJSB
bank is only eligible for loan on third occasion
•Loan is provided on third occasion when the staff member intends to
purchase the better accommodation

•If any staff member intends to avail this loan facility for purchasing
accommodation in the city or town where he/she is not posted and which
will not be used for self occupancy, then the rate of interest is 8.5 %
charged on the entire loan amount
REPAYMENT
•Repayment of loan is done in 300 equated monthly
instalments including interest directly deductible from salary
HOUSING LOAN SUBSIDY POLICY OF
ACC LTD
1. Policy :
To provide assistance to employees for purchase of house
2. Purpose :
To reduce the financial burden on management staff
3. Practices :
Employees can obtain home loan directly from any bank of their choice
the loan is admissible to an eligible staff if he/she purchases a house in his /
her spouse’s name only
Source : ACC HR MANUAL
•ELIGIBILITY :
oManagement staff will be eligible to get the housing loan subsidy one year after
confirmation
oEmployees are eligible for availing home loan subsidy from the company at the rate of 6
% per annum
oThe maximum loan limit on which the subsidy is payable is mentioned in the individual
perk sheet
oIn case of multiple home loans, the subsidy will be earned on difference between the
entitled maximum limit and the actual amount already availed as housing loan
